Serving 364 students in grades 9-12, Mitchell County High School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Georgia for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 15-19% (which is lower than the Georgia state average of 37%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 15-19% (which is lower than the Georgia state average of 40%).
The student:teacher ratio of 8:1 is lower than the Georgia state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 91% of the student body (majority Black), which is higher than the Georgia state average of 65% (majority Black).

Mitchell County High School's student population of 364 students has declined by 19% over five school years.
The teacher population of 44 teachers has grown by 10% over five school years.

Mitchell County High School ranks within the bottom 50% of all 2,204 schools in Georgia (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Mitchell County High School is 0.29,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.71.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
